- By 9thM [gb] Date 29.01.03 20:36 UTC
Thanks Everyone.

I had done a trawl on the internet, but mostly they seemed to be about dogs dying :(

Her blood tests are all normal and her liver and kidney functions have both been tested and come back OK.

But she is lethargic, has a slow heart rate, her face has sunken in a bit in the past few weeks and she has bad diarrhoea and periodic loss of apetite. All symptoms of Addisons.

It's just a case of wait and see what the blood test says. :(

Vet has been great. When I took Stink in coz her runs wouldn't clear up, she started a thorough examination and questioning and decided to go with her gut feeling (if you'll excuse the pun).
